Regional Business Director – Urology

oregon, wi • Posted 2 weeks ago
Onsite Full Time Management & Operations

  • Develop and execute regional business plans that achieve capital placement, procedure growth, and disposable revenue objectives within the assigned geography.
  • Recruit, coach, develop, and lead a team of Area Sales Leaders and Clinical Representatives, setting clear expectations and fostering a high-performance culture.
  • Guide direct reports in territory planning, funnel development, sales forecasting, account prioritization, and customer engagement strategy.
  • Partner with the field team to identify, access, and develop clinical and economic champions across target health systems, hospitals, and ambulatory surgery centers.
  • Support and lead complex capital sales cycles, including executive stakeholder engagement, evaluation planning, value communication, pricing strategy alignment, and program implementation.
  • Ensure strong coordination across pre-sale evaluation, launch readiness, clinical adoption, market awareness, and ongoing utilization growth.
  • Build and maintain senior-level customer relationships while supporting the team in addressing customer goals related to clinical outcomes, workflow, economics, and service experience.
  • Present sales forecasts, pipeline updates, business risks, and regional performance insights to sales leadership on a regular basis.
  • Partner cross-functionally with commercial, marketing, medical affairs, professional education, operations, and service teams to support successful launches and customer satisfaction.
  • Develop and maintain expert-level knowledge of Monarch Urology technology, kidney stone treatment pathways, competitive dynamics, and relevant market trends.
  • Operate with a strong commitment to compliance, quality, and all applicable company policies and healthcare industry requirements.

Requirements

  • A minimum of a bachelor’s degree is required.
  • A minimum of 3 years of relevant healthcare, medical device, or related commercial experience is required for Regional Business Director (Level 1/Associate); 4 or more years is preferred for Regional Business Director (Level 2) placement.
  • Prior experience in capital equipment sales, complex clinical sales, or surgical robotics commercialization is required.
  • Prior people leadership experience with responsibility for coaching, performance management, and talent development is required.
  • Demonstrated ability to engage both clinical stakeholders and economic buyers in a complex sales environment is required.
  • Strong business planning, forecasting, and territory management capabilities are required.
  • Experience in urology, endourology, surgical robotics, or operating room-based commercialization is preferred.
  • Ability to work in hospital and ambulatory surgery center environments, including live procedural settings and required protective equipment, is required.
  • Ability to travel extensively, including overnight travel, up to 75% within the assigned region is required.
  • A valid driver’s license is required.
  • Ability to work in a regulated environment in compliance with applicable quality and healthcare industry requirements is required.
